Smog Check Services Offered at This Location
In the United States, many states require vehicles to undergo regular smog checks or emissions inspections to make sure cars and trucks meet environmental standards. Local smog check stations are licensed facilities authorized to test vehicle exhaust systems, verify compliance with state regulations, and provide the certificates needed for DMV registration or renewal. Most drivers must complete these inspections on schedule to avoid penalties and keep their registration active.
What You Can Do Here
- Complete mandatory emissions testing — verify that your vehicle meets state air quality standards.
- Obtain inspection certificates — required to renew your registration with the DMV.
- Initial tests for first-time registration — many states require a smog check before issuing new plates.
- Retests after repairs — if your car fails the first inspection, you can return for a retest once repairs are completed.
- Information and guidance — technicians can explain the results and recommend next steps if your vehicle does not pass.
Services Not Provided Here
- Major vehicle repairs — testing centers do not usually perform full mechanical repairs, only inspections.
- Registration renewal processing — while you get the certificate here, DMV transactions must be completed separately.
- Out-of-scope inspections — some heavy-duty or specialty vehicles may need to visit designated facilities.
What to Bring for Your Smog Check
- Current vehicle registration or renewal notice from the DMV.
- Valid form of payment — most stations accept cash, credit, or debit cards.
- Any documents from previous failed tests if you are coming back for a retest.
- Vehicle in safe operating condition — ensure it can be driven onto the testing equipment safely.
Processing Times & Official Guidance
Most inspections take less than 30 minutes, but wait times vary by location and season. Fees and testing requirements differ from state to state, so always check official guidance from your state DMV or environmental agency before visiting.
